Asphalt Driveway Sealing in Denver, CO
Asphalt driveway sealing is a maintenance service that involves applying a protective coating to the surface of an existing driveway. This process helps to prevent water penetration, reduce the effects of UV rays, and minimize the damage caused by everyday wear and tear. Property owners often request this service for driveways that show signs of aging, cracking, or surface deterioration, aiming to extend the lifespan and improve the appearance of their paved surfaces. Projects typically include sealing residential driveways, parking areas, and other paved pathways to maintain a smooth, durable surface that withstands the elements and daily use.
Before requesting asphalt sealing, property owners usually want to understand the current condition of their driveway, including any existing cracks or damage that may require repairs beforehand. Proper cleaning and surface preparation are essential for optimal results, and the choice of sealing product can impact the driveway's appearance and longevity. It’s also important to consider the timing, as sealing is most effective when performed in suitable weather conditions, avoiding extreme temperatures or moisture. Asphalt Driveway Sealing Questions
What is asphalt driveway sealing? Asphalt driveway sealing involves applying a protective coating to extend the lifespan and improve the appearance of the driveway surface.
How often should asphalt driveways be sealed? Sealing is typically recommended every 2 to 3 years to maintain protection and prevent damage.
What types of projects benefit from driveway sealing? Sealing is suitable for residential driveways, parking areas, and any asphalt surfaces prone to wear and weathering.
What should property owners consider before sealing? It’s important to ensure the surface is clean and dry, and that repairs are made prior to sealing for best results.
